Traits
Energetic but unfocused — always doing something, but nothing consistent or deep.
Has ideas, some fire in the eyes, but lacks the core strength (ojas) to hold direction.
Lives on impulse — acts quickly, then regrets. Jumps from one thing to another.
Talks fast, moves fast, burns out fast.
May come off as funny, quirky, loud, even inspiring briefly — but lacks depth.
Tejas adds momentary brightness, but without ojas it becomes impatience, over-talking, drama.
May feel “alive” but not peaceful.
Transcendence
To evolve into 112 – The Burning Vessel or 102 – The Restless Seeker, the Scattered Spark must - Ground their prāṇa: daily movement with rhythm (walking, swimming, dancing — not chaotic).
Practice warm oil abhyanga(feet massage) and early sleeping to rebuild ojas.
Reduce social media, caffeine, spicy/sour snacks — which spike and scatter their tejas.
Take small creative disciplines: e.g., painting 15 min/day, journaling, sitting in silence.
Use tejas to direct prāṇa, not amplify restlessness: one direction, one goal, one channel.
